What Is “Your Neighbourhood Police”?
“Your Neighbourhood Police” is a smart platform that is adequately designed to connect Dubai residents with their local police in a more direct and meaningful manner. It gives every resident the opportunity to participate in keeping their community safe by reporting concerns, learning safety tips, and engaging in events and social initiatives led by the police. The primary goal of this platform is to move beyond traditional policing and create a collaborative environment where public safety is a shared effort between the police and the community.
Key Features of the Platform “Your Neighbourhood Police”
Your Neighbourhood Police is one of the most significant initiatives taken by Dubai Police to ensure safety within the neighbourhoods. Let’s have a closer look at some of its key features:
- Community Awareness and Education: The platform is a tool to inform people of unsafe behaviors and mistakes, and to find ways to alter that behavior. It conveys how someone’s actions affect the peace in community life, the global neighborhood, and even world peace. When community members begin to report wrongful acts, they start focusing on shared values in their neighborhoods. This allows residents to be thoughtful about their own actions and begins the process of making the area a safer and more peaceful place to live.
- Two-Way Engagement: Not only can community members report issues with the platform and select the help button, but they can also participate in police events, partake in community visits, and develop partnerships with officers in their neighborhood to tackle problems in their area. This partnership fosters trust and builds relationships between police and communities.
- Recognition and Training: To promote user involvement, Dubai Police has decided to reward the most active users from the growing list of categories. Additionally, they will implement training to help volunteers in learning how to use the tool and best serve in making their neighborhoods a safer place.
